Lifelong Health & Behavioral Benefits
This routine procedure does more than just control pet overpopulation—it's an investment in your pet's long-term health.
Benefits of Spaying (Females)
Virtually eliminates the risk of pyometra (uterine infection), a life-threatening condition that affects 1 in 4 unspayed female dogs.
Drastically reduces the risk of mammary (breast) tumors. Spaying before the first heat cycle cuts the risk to just 0.5%.
Eliminates heat cycles and associated behaviors, leading to a calmer, happier companion.
Benefits of Neutering (Males)
Eliminates the risk of testicular cancer, a common cancer in older unneutered males.
Significantly reduces the risk of prostate issues, including enlargement and infections.
Reduces undesirable behaviors like roaming in up to 90% of males, territory marking, and certain types of aggression.

A Personalized Plan for Your Pet
There is no "one-size-fits-all" answer for when to spay or neuter. Timing depends on crucial factors like your pet's breed, size, lifestyle, and overall health. Our doctors will take the time to discuss the latest research with you and create a personalized plan that is best for your individual pet, ensuring the best possible outcome.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the surgery painful for my pet?
We take a multi-faceted approach to pain management, providing medication before, during, and after the procedure to keep your pet as comfortable as possible. We will also send you home with pain medication for their recovery.
How long is the recovery period?
Most pets are back to their normal selves within a few days, but we recommend restricting strenuous activity for about 10-14 days to allow the incision to heal properly. We will provide detailed aftercare instructions.
Will my pet's personality change?
Your pet's core personality will not change. However, you may notice a reduction in undesirable hormone-driven behaviors like roaming, marking, or aggression, which most owners see as a positive change.
